Responsibilities

  • Own a healthy, high-volume pipeline of qualified leads from first touch to close, across banking, credit unions, insurance, and adjacent sectors.
  • Model relationship-driven selling: understand people, how they think, and how to build trust and momentum throughout a deal.
  • As our Mid-Market Account Executive, you'll own the full sales cycle for $30K-$100K deals, typically with 2-3 month sales cycles.
  • You'll work closely with our founders to develop repeatable sales motions, shape our GTM playbook, and build the muscle for consistent execution.
  • You'll work directly with the founders, helping build structure and repeatability into our GTM engine.

Requirements

  • Track record of exceeding quota and managing 2-3 month sales cycles.
